Output 58bc4e7b9d18f4eed09cefe8fcf62059ef049ece700d911ee726076883e28e00:1

value
89674540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f3f7fd9768139b06784d45ea7158a1457e4d93f OP_EQUAL
address
3EkSczVKrtMaHCHr46gREALmkUVVYFnLmE
transaction
58bc4e7b9d18f4eed09cefe8fcf62059ef049ece700d911ee726076883e28e00
confirmations
167090
spent
true